Shelf life testing in controlled chambers plays an important role in numerous industries, including food and beverage, agriculture, and other fields that demand a controlled environment to study product aging. Below, we delve into the details:

  • Precise Environmental Conditions: Replicating specific temperatures that simulate real-world storage environments is a key component for product integrity.
  • Influence of Light: Exposure to specific light conditions can profoundly affect the condition of a product.
  • Consistent Humidity, Temperature, and Airflow: Controlling airflow, consitent temperature distribution, and other conditions is vital for accurate test outcomes.
  • Accelerated Testing: A controlled test chamber allows you to mimic years of environmental factors in a fraction of the time, making accelerated testing feasible.

Various Industry-Specific Use Cases for Controlled Environments & Test Chambers in Mesa, AZ

As mentioned, shelf life testing has a wide range of applications in different industries. The more common ones include:

  • Pharmaceutical Testing: These chambers are utilized to assess the stability and shelf life of diverse drugs and other medications.
  • Food & Beverage Evaluation: The safety and quality of perishable products are tested in these types of chambers.
  • Studying Cosmetic Responses: Controlled conditions help analyze how various cosmetics respond under certain conditions.
  • Packaging & Dry Goods: Time and environmental factors can impact packaging materials and other dry goods.
  • Electronics Durability: Electronic components' durability, rust resistance, and reliability are assessed under specific conditions.
